If Xenoposeidon shared the build of Diplodocus, what was the corresponding estimated length?
Answer
20 meters (66 feet)
Size estimations for *Xenoposeidon* are speculative as they rely on scaling up from a single vertebra compared to better-known species. Two main analogues were utilized to generate a range of possibilities. When comparing *Xenoposeidon*'s structure to the lighter but longer body plan exemplified by *Diplodocus*, the resulting estimate projects a total body length stretching significantly further, reaching approximately 20 meters, which is equivalent to 66 feet. It is important to note that this lighter estimate corresponds with a substantially lower projected mass (around 2.8 tonnes) compared to the estimate derived from using the bulkier *Brachiosaurus* analogue.
